'This president will have to go, and he will leave'

Not your usual music break. The song that got the Burkinabe reggae singer Sams’K Le Jah into trouble with the authorities in his home country where Life President Blaise Compaore has been in power since 1987 after he plotted the murder of his predecessor, Thomas Sankara. More recently Compaore has had to cope with widespread resistance to his rule. Compaore is an ally of the West. It did not help that Sams’K Le Jah compared Compoare to Ben Ali and Hosni Mubarak.
